MEMO — For the incoming Director of Customer Programmes

The Brightlane pilot has lost 11 of 38 participating accounts since March. Exit interviews point to onboarding friction and unclear pricing rather than product gaps. Retention improved after we assigned dedicated success contacts in Velden, suggesting the model is salvageable with modest investment. A full cohort analysis accompanies this memo. Before your first leadership session, please review the following note on our planned response.

board note of tagug-hahag: Praionax Logistics is in early talks to buy Julaxek Group for about $36.3 million. The Julmir launch date is March 1, and nothing goes to the press before then.

Hi Dara,

Since you're joining the rotation this week, a heads-up: we're replacing Grindstone, our homegrown job queue, with Relayline. The review branch is open and I'd like your eyes on the retry semantics in particular — Grindstone silently dropped jobs after three failures, and Relayline doesn't, so downstream consumers may see duplicates. Cutover is staged per-tenant, so on-call impact should be minimal, but alerts may look unfamiliar. The migration plan, rollback steps, and tenant schedule are documented here.

wiki page, tajef-kadup: https://sentry.paliqgrid.local/settings/merge_requests/job/browse/view/projects/projects/950c02057f35fcefa1b8dd31

Ticket: Missed pick-up — backup tape run

The scheduled Tuesday collection of off-site backup tapes from the Norfell data room did not occur; the Stonegate Courier van logged no arrival. Eight tapes remain in the transit safe and are now one cycle behind rotation. Dispatch desk: please rebook the run for tomorrow and confirm the driver checks in at the front desk on arrival. The confidential hand-over instruction is appended below.

drop instructions, hahip-badug: the quenox ralath courier leaves the kaseth fraiel rusiel tameth belys istdor ralion giliel ledger at gate 7830 under passcode 165413